Coming from a 1-0 victory against Nkwazi on Wednesday, Green Eagles will aim to extend their winning momentum against Nkana at Nkana stadium on Saturday.
Eagles have proven to be bad travelers in their previous matches and will be hoping to turn around the tables this time around.
Green Eagles is 7th on the log with 35 points, while Nkana is 11th with 29 points.
Speaking to the club’s media ahead of the match, Green Eagles coach Perry Mutapa said his side is ready to face Nkana.
“I think there is not much time to prepare because of the congestion of the games plus the travelling, so for us the preparations started a long time ago. We just have to see how Nkana is going to come out, and also we know how we are going to come out. So in terms of preparation, I think we started a long time ago,” Mutapa said.
“Pressure is always there” – Mutapa.
However, Mutapa anticipates a tough challenge ahead.
“Pressure is always part of the game because you want to do well, but we know Nkana has got that extra motivation, and playing them at their home ground is a tough fixture, but we are here to do well,” noted Mutapa.
“It doesn’t count the game we played in Choma; this will be a different ballgame. Yes, a new technical bench, and we know what a new technical bench does to the team. So far they haven’t lost; they are going to come into the game with that mind of making sure they pick up the maximum points,” concluded Mutapa.
Nkana interim coach Elijah Tana is looking for nothing but a win.
“Football is all about winning; we will work on our winning ways. Green Eagles is a strong side for us; we will make it easy because we are at home. We will let the players relax and play our own plan,” he said.
